     ERROR REPORTING AND LOGGING
     ===========================
-    [TODO]
+    sokol_spine.h introduces a new combined logging- and error-reporting
+    mechanism which replaces the old SOKOL_LOG macro, and the more recent
+    logging callback.
+
+    The new reporting uses a more elaborate logger callback which provides:
+
+        - a short tag string identifying the header (for instance 'sspine')
+        - a numeric log level (panic, error, warning, info)
+        - a numeric error code (SSPINE_ERROR_*)
+        - in debug mode: the error code as human readable string
+        - a line number, where in the header the problem occured
+        - in debug mode: the filename of the header
+        - and a user data parameter
+
+    The logging callback will be standardized across all sokol headers,
+    so that it will be possible to use the same logging function with
+    all headers.
+
+    To override logging, first write a logging function like this:
+
+        void my_log(const char* tag,        // e.g. 'sspine'
+                    uint32_t log_level,     // 0=panic, 1=error, 2=warn, 3=info
+                    uint32_t error_code,    // SSPINE_ERROR_*
+                    const char* error_id,   // error as string, only in debug mode, otherwise empty string
+                    int line_nr,            // line number in sokol_spine.h
+                    const char* filename,   // debug mode only, otherwise empty string
+                    void* user_data)
+        {
+            ...
+        }
+
+    ...and then setup sokol-spine like this:
+
+        sspine_setup(&(sspine_desc){
+            .logger = {
+                .func = my_log,
+                .user_data = ...,
+            }
+        });
+
+    If no custom logger is provided, verbose default logging goes to stderr
+    (this means you won't see any logging messages on Android, or on Windows
+    unless the problem is attached to a terminal!).
+
+    Eventually there will be a more luxurious sokol_log.h header, which will
+    provide more control over logging, also on Windows or Android.
